Fehler 30615 bei Abfrage des "type of image"Hallo zusammen,
ich habe ein Problem, bei dem ich die Ursache nicht finden kann.
- Innerhalb einer InDesign Datei habe ich InDesign Dateien eingebunden.
- Diese kann ich mit einem Script gegen andere InDesign Dateien (mit Fremdsprache) austauschen.
- Nach dem Austauschen der InDesign Dateien werden bei diesen die Rahmengrößen angepasst.
- Damit beim Anpassen nur InDesign Dateien berücksichtigt werden, frage ich den "type of image" ab.
Das lief soweit eigentlich alles immer problemlos.
Gestern tauchte allerdings plötzlich beim Einpassen der Fehler 30615 auf. Und zwar nicht bei den eingebundenen InDesign Dateien sondern bei einigen eingebundenen Bildern (.png, .eps). Da frage ich mich, warum die überhaupt berücksichtigt werden, wenn ich zuvor auf den Typ InDesign prüfe.
For n = 1 to myDoc.allGraphics.count
Set Datei = myDoc.allGraphics.Item(n)
If Datei.ImageTypeName = "InDesign" then
Set myFrame = Datei.Parent
myFrame.Fit idFitOptions.idFrameToContent
End if
Next
- Bei dem InDesign Dokument werden keine Fehler angezeigt. Alle Verknüpfungen sind ok.
- Preflight - alles ok.
- Ein neues Verknüpfen der fehlerhaften Grafiken bringt nichts.
- Speichern der Datei als IDML und dann wieder Indd bringt auch nichts.
- Der Fehler ist erst weg, wenn man die Bilder, bei denen der Fehler auftritt, löscht und ganz neu im Dokument platziert.
Alternativ würde ich jetzt nicht den Typ sondern die Dateiendung prüfen. Aber wenn man schon den Typ abfragen kann, wäre es der einfachere Weg.
Hat jemand eine Idee, wo es haken könnte?
Grüße Marcel
(73/4)